2. Conor Is In Floyd’s Head

We don’t know to what degree this matters, but Conor is definitely in Floyd’s head.

Most athletes, including amateurs, know how this feels. An opponent has done something which gets you riled up, you get overly aggressive, you slip up, and then you lose.

Some say this is what happened to Jose Aldo. Normally not one to charge forward early in a bout, Aldo was incensed at Conor for all that he had said leading up to the bout. Conor ended up dropping Aldo just 13 seconds later.

Whether Floyd can stay calm in the face of Conor’s boasting and trash-talking or not might just decide who wins this bout.
